Note If Virtual Video Infrastructure (VVI) with split-domain management is enabled, the CDSM pages
associated with the Vaults and Caching Nodes display only on the VVI Manager (VVIM), and the CDSM
pages associated with the Streamers display only on the Stream Manager. For more information, see the
“Virtual Video Infrastructure” section on page F-7.
Note You must have read/write privileges to perform the functions described in this chapter.
Caution Many of the functions discussed in this chapter involve rebooting a CDS server. Rebooting a Vault server
does not interrupt stream services, but causes current ingests to fail. If your CDS does not have stream
failover, rebooting a Streamer without offloading it interrupts all stream services. If possible, you should
perform functions that require a system restart during times when the least number of users are actively
connected to your system.
